Does Lisa Kudrow Have a Twin Sister in Real Life?

Now that we have explored the on-screen portrayal of Phoebe and Ursula’s twinship, let us examine the question of whether Lisa Kudrow, the actress who plays Phoebe, has a twin sister in real life. Lisa Kudrow does not have a twin sister in real life. However, she does have an older sister, Helene Marla Kudrow, who is not a twin. Helene is a neurobiologist and has kept a relatively low public profile compared to her sister Lisa.

Interesting Facts About Twins

Some interesting facts about twins include:

  • Twins are more common than you might think, with approximately 3 in every 1,000 births resulting in twins.
  • Identical twins are formed when a single fertilized egg splits in two, resulting in two babies with the same DNA.
  • Fraternal twins, on the other hand, are formed when two separate eggs are fertilized by two separate sperm, resulting in two babies with different DNA.
